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
57 3120578 065
1776 28
1776 28
22096 635 358 61973
All about undefined
Interested in learning more?
1776 28
22096 635 358 61973
See more
72753820234 632914292 3113044
0358 07316307434 269 92914694551
See more
002 374324
8942 6445 23139353 517
See more